How to Create an Awesome Blog That Drives Business

Have you ever wondered how some small businesses build such successful blogs that drive real results? You know, the kind of blog that attracts new customers, boosts brand awareness, and establishes the business as an authority in their industry. Maybe you've tried blogging before but struggled to gain any traction or see meaningful impact. The truth is, blogging for business takes work. But when done right, it can be an incredibly powerful tool for any small company.

In this article, you'll discover the secrets to creating an awesome blog that actually drives business. You'll learn how to develop engaging and shareable content, optimize for search engines so you can actually be found, and strategically use your blog as a key part of your marketing to build your brand and connect with customers. Blogging may seem complicated, but we'll break it down into simple steps you can start implementing today to build your own successful small business blog. Are you ready to take your business blogging to the next level? Let's dive in.

Define Your Blog's Purpose and Align It With Business Goals

A successful blog starts with a clear purpose and aligns with your key business goals. Are you aiming to build brand awareness, engage customers, or drive sales? Once you define your blog's primary objective, you can develop content and optimize it to achieve that goal.

For brand building, focus on sharing your business's story and personality. Highlight your values, mission, and what makes you unique. Engaging content like behind-the-scenes posts, Q&As, and video blogs help followers connect with your brand on a more personal level.

To boost customer engagement, publish helpful content like how-to guides, lists of resources, and answers to common questions. Respond to comments and share user-generated content. Engaged followers are more likely to become loyal customers.

If sales are the priority, include product reviews, comparisons, and promotions on your blog. Optimize content for on-page and off-page SEO so people searching for related products or services can discover your blog. Track traffic and conversions to see what's working.

A strategic, goal-oriented approach is key. Review analytics to see which posts resonate most with your audience and revisit your objectives regularly. The needs of small businesses and their customers are always evolving, so keep adapting your blog to stay aligned with current goals. With focus and consistency, blogging can become one of your most powerful marketing tools.

Choose the Right Platform and Design for Your Brand

Choose a blogging platform that aligns with your brand and makes it easy to create a custom design.

Some popular options for small businesses include:

  • WordPress: Free, open-source, and offers thousands of themes to choose from. Easy to use but still flexible enough for most brands.
  • Medium: Extremely simple to get started with but limited design options. Great for showcasing your content and building an audience, then moving to your own domain.
  • Squarespace: User-friendly with stylish templates to choose from. Integrates ecommerce and email marketing tools. Pricier but may be worth it for the convenience.

Once you've selected a platform, pick a theme that matches your brand visuals. Use your company's logo, color palette, and fonts for a cohesive look and feel across platforms.

Keep your design clean and clutter-free

An overcrowded blog with too many ads, images, and widgets will turn readers off. Focus on simplicity and highlighting your content.

Include easy navigation so visitors can browse by topic, date, or category. Place social sharing buttons prominently so readers can spread your content to their networks.

A well-designed blog that aligns with your brand is key to building trust and authority. Keep optimizing and improving the visuals and user experience over time based on feedback. With regular updates and promotion, your blog can become a valuable asset for your small business.

Create Valuable, Shareable Content That Attracts Your Target Audience

To build an audience and drive business, focus on creating valuable content that your target customers will love. Think about their pain points, questions, and interests. What kinds of blog posts would capture their attention and provide real value?

  • Share your expertise. Post tutorials, how-tos, and lessons from your experiences. Educate your readers and establish your authority. For example, if you’re a social media marketing agency, share the latest tips for growing your Instagram following or strategies for Facebook ad campaigns.
  • Address frequently asked questions. The questions you frequently get from prospects and clients are a gold mine of content ideas. Create posts that thoroughly answer those common FAQs and link to them whenever the questions come up. This also builds goodwill by demonstrating how helpful and informative you are.
  • Share case studies and success stories. Posts about how you helped a client achieve their goals through your services or products are very persuasive. Use storytelling to connect with readers and show what makes you different. Change names and details as needed to protect privacy.
  • Curate content from other sources. Not all posts have to be written by you. Share high-quality blog posts, videos, podcasts, and other media from industry experts. Add your own commentary to provide context for readers. Curating is an easy way to keep your blog active and position yourself as a go-to resource.
  • Use keywords for search engine optimization. Naturally incorporating important keywords, synonyms, and related terms in your posts will make them more findable in search engines like Google. But don’t overstuff—keep your writing natural and focus on providing value to human readers first. Search engines can detect “keyword stuffing” and it will backfire.

With a steady stream of helpful and relevant content tailored to your audience, your blog can become a source of traffic, leads, and new customers. Provide real value and your readers will keep coming back for more.

Optimize Blog Posts for SEO to Improve Visibility

To drive more traffic to your blog, you need to optimize your posts for search engines like Google. SEO, or search engine optimization, means tweaking your content so it ranks higher in search results. The higher you rank, the more people will find and read your posts.

Keywords

Focus your post around a few main keywords or keyphrases. These should be terms your target readers would search for. Use your keywords in the title, headings, and throughout the post in a natural way. Aim for about 3-5% keyword density.

Internal Linking

Link to other relevant content on your blog. This helps search engines determine what your post is about and connects readers to more of your content. Use keyword-rich anchor text for the links.

Meta Descriptions

A meta description is a short summary of your post that shows up in search results. Make sure your meta description is engaging and includes your main keywords. This helps convince readers to click through to your post.

Heading Tags

Use heading tags like H2 and H3 to break up your content into logical sections. This makes your post more readable and indicates to search engines what each section is about. Place keywords in your headings when possible.

Image Optimization

Include high-quality images in your posts and optimize them for SEO. Use relevant filenames, alt text, captions, and metadata. This gives search engines more clues about your content and may also rank your images in search results.

Page Speed

Have a fast loading blog. Search engines favor faster sites, and readers won't stick around if your blog is slow. Minimize redirects, compress images, minimize plugins, and consider using a content delivery network to speed up load times.

Fresh Content

Post new content regularly to give readers a reason to keep coming back and search engines more opportunities to crawl your site. Aim for at least 2-3 posts per week. Keep your content fresh and up to date. Outdated information will only hurt your rankings.

Optimizing your blog posts for SEO is key to improving visibility and driving more organic traffic. Paying attention to factors like keywords, internal linking, meta descriptions, and more will help your posts rank higher in search results and reach a wider audience.

Promote Your Blog Content Across Channels to Increase Engagement

Once you’ve created awesome blog content, it’s time to spread the word! Promoting your posts across multiple channels is key to increasing traffic, shares, and engagement.

Email Newsletter

If you have an email list, your blog subscribers should be the first to know about new posts. Send an email highlighting your latest article within a day or two of publishing. Include an eye-catching image, a brief excerpt, and a link to the full post.

Social Media

Share your blog content on all of your social media profiles like Facebook, Twitter, LinkedIn, and Pinterest. Post an image, headline, teaser, and link. Engage with anyone who comments or shares your post. Mention relevant influencers in your industry and they may share your content too, exposing you to new audiences.

Guest Blogging

Pitch your blog post idea to other sites in your industry to be published as a guest post. When the post goes live, share it on your social media and newsletter. Guest blogging expands your reach and credibility. Provide a short bio and link back to your own blog.

Paid Promotion

Once you’ve built up your blog traffic and email list organically, you can experiment with paid advertising on social media to boost your best content. Facebook ads and LinkedIn campaigns tend to work well for B2B bloggers. Even a small ad budget can go a long way.

SEO Optimization

Use keywords in your page titles, URLs, headings, and content to rank higher in search engines like Google. The higher your search ranking, the more organic traffic will flow to your blog. Choose keywords that your target readers are actually searching for. Update older posts to improve SEO and refresh content.

Promoting your blog across multiple channels is an ongoing effort but worth the investment. Don’t just set it and forget it. Keep testing and optimizing your promotion strategy to drive more traffic and engagement over time. The more you promote, the more your blog can impact your business.

Conclusion

So there you have it. Follow these tips and you'll be well on your way to creating an awesome blog that drives business for your small company. Remember, focus on creating content your target audience will love, keep things consistent, optimize for search, and promote your posts for maximum visibility. Blogging may seem like extra work, but when done right it pays off big time in building your brand and engaging customers. What are you waiting for? Start your blog today and watch as it becomes an important part of your small business success story. The rewards of blogging are there for the taking, you just have to make it happen!

Sign Up for Think It - Plan It - Do It Newsletter and Get the
The Blogging Guide to Six-Figure Retirement for Free

cover for blogging lead magnet